My wife and I were out shopping and we decided to stop and take a look at the Model X on the floor at the Newport Beach store in Fashion Island. We placed our order on 1/3 and are very excited to get our MX75D in March!

As I said in my order placed post, we decided to go with the multi-pattern seats over the synthetic leather. A few reasons for this:
  • We just flat out thought they looked better. The two-tone look is awesome and pairs really well with the dark interior.
  • The quality of the synthetic leather seats just did not seem that great. There is no texture at all.
  • Long term durability. The textile fabric seemed really durable and I think it will hold up better over the years. Doing some research on the forum confirmed some folks having issues with the older leather over time.
  • Comfort was not really a factor, both seats felt great in this department.

I chose this too. I really don't like any leather in car seats (synthetic or not), it looks bad pretty fast and it's not comfortable during the winter (Finland). I find the multipattern elegant and durable looking, just what I need.
 
I also prefer the multi-pattern seats over the vegan leather after having tested both. Feel the MPS are a bit softer and they're great both during summer and winter. The white vegan that I tested had a bit tendency to be very warm in the back for longer drives due to the lack of perforation/ventilation.

Also think the MPS looks great and not at all cheapen the look.
